In this comprehensive guide, we&#8217;ll delve into everything you need to know about mehndi, including mehndi tips for preparation, application, and achieving a rich, dark colour.<\/p>\n<p>Understanding Mehndi: Mehndi is a natural dye derived from the leaves of the henna plant. It has been used for centuries for its cooling properties and decorative purposes. When applied to the skin, mehndi leaves a temporary stain, ranging from light orange to deep burgundy, depending on various factors such as skin type, application technique, and aftercare.<\/p>\n<p><img loading=\"lazy\" decoding=\"async\" class=\"alignnone size-large wp-image-3872\" src=\"https:\/\/www.blogshog.com\/wp-content\/uploads\/2019\/04\/Mehndi-tips-1024x427.jpg\" alt=\"Mehndi tips\" width=\"770\" height=\"321\" title=\"\" srcset=\"https:\/\/www.blogshog.com\/wp-content\/uploads\/2019\/04\/Mehndi-tips-1024x427.jpg 1024w, https:\/\/www.blogshog.com\/wp-content\/uploads\/2019\/04\/Mehndi-tips-300x125.jpg 300w, https:\/\/www.blogshog.com\/wp-content\/uploads\/2019\/04\/Mehndi-tips-150x63.jpg 150w, https:\/\/www.blogshog.com\/wp-content\/uploads\/2019\/04\/Mehndi-tips-768x320.jpg 768w, https:\/\/www.blogshog.com\/wp-content\/uploads\/2019\/04\/Mehndi-tips-175x73.jpg 175w, https:\/\/www.blogshog.com\/wp-content\/uploads\/2019\/04\/Mehndi-tips-450x188.jpg 450w, https:\/\/www.blogshog.com\/wp-content\/uploads\/2019\/04\/Mehndi-tips-1170x488.jpg 1170w, https:\/\/www.blogshog.com\/wp-content\/uploads\/2019\/04\/Mehndi-tips.jpg 1536w\" sizes=\"auto, (max-width: 770px) 100vw, 770px\" \/><\/p>\n<h2>5 Mehndi Tips and Techniques: Preparing Mehndi Paste, for dark colour &amp; divine smell<\/h2>\n<h3>1. Choose High-Quality Henna Powder:<\/h3>\n<p>Begin with high-quality henna powder, free from additives or chemicals. Look for finely ground powder with a vibrant green color, indicating freshness. This is a very first and impotant mehndi tips<\/p>\n<h3>2. Sieve the Powder:<\/h3>\n<p>Before mixing, sieve the henna powder to remove any clumps or impurities, ensuring a smooth paste consistency.<\/p>\n<h3>3. Add Natural Ingredients:<\/h3>\n<p>Enhance the color and longevity of your mehndi by adding natural ingredients like lemon juice, sugar, and essential oils. Lemon juice acts as a natural acidic agent, helping release the dye from the henna leaves for a deeper stain. Sugar helps bind the paste, while essential oils like eucalyptus or tea tree oil improve the aroma and facilitate better color development.<\/p>\n<h3>4. Allow the Paste to Rest:<\/h3>\n<p>After mixing the ingredients, let the mehndi paste rest for at least 6-8 hours or overnight. This allows the dye to release fully, resulting in a richer color payoff.<\/p>\n<h3>5. Strain Before Application:<\/h3>\n<p>Before filling your applicator cone, strain the mehndi paste to remove any remaining particles or grit, ensuring smooth application.<\/p>\n<h2>5 <a href=\"https:\/\/www.herzindagi.com\/beauty\/simple-mehndi-tips-tricks-for-beginners-article-290310\" target=\"_blank\" rel=\"noopener\">Mehndi Tips<\/a> for Application Techniques:<\/h2>\n<h3>1. Avoid bending or creasing the skin to prevent distortion of the design.<\/p>\n<h2>5 Mehndi Tips for Achieving a Dark Color:<\/h2>\n<h3>1. Optimal Skin Temperature:<\/h3>\n<p>Mehndi develops best on warm skin. Keep your hands and feet warm during the drying process by wrapping them with a cloth or using a hairdryer on low heat.<\/p>\n<h3>2. Leave the Paste Longer:<\/h3>\n<p>For a deeper color, leave the mehndi paste on your skin for a longer duration. Aim for at least 6-8 hours or overnight for optimal results.<\/p>\n<h3>3. Lemon and Sugar Sealant:<\/h3>\n<p>After the mehndi paste has dried, apply a mixture of lemon juice and sugar on top of the design. This acts as a sealant, enhancing color development and longevity.<\/p>\n<h3>4. Avoid Water Contact:<\/h3>\n<p>Refrain from washing the <a href=\"https:\/\/www.blogshog.com\/most-famous-type-of-mehndi-designs-2019\/\">mehndi design<\/a> with water immediately after removing the paste. Instead, gently scrape off the dried paste and allow the stain to darken naturally over the next 24-48 hours.<\/p>\n<h3>5. Keep the Design Moist:<\/h3>\n<p>After removing the dried paste, apply a thin layer of natural oil or balm over the design to keep it moisturized. This helps in intensifying the color and prolonging the lifespan of the design.<\/p>\n<p><img loading=\"lazy\" decoding=\"async\" class=\"alignnone size-large wp-image-3873\" src=\"https:\/\/www.blogshog.com\/wp-content\/uploads\/2019\/04\/Mehndi-Tips-2-1024x427.jpg\" alt=\"Mehndi Tips\" width=\"770\" height=\"321\" title=\"\" srcset=\"https:\/\/www.blogshog.com\/wp-content\/uploads\/2019\/04\/Mehndi-Tips-2-1024x427.jpg 1024w, https:\/\/www.blogshog.com\/wp-content\/uploads\/2019\/04\/Mehndi-Tips-2-300x125.jpg 300w, https:\/\/www.blogshog.com\/wp-content\/uploads\/2019\/04\/Mehndi-Tips-2-150x63.jpg 150w, https:\/\/www.blogshog.com\/wp-content\/uploads\/2019\/04\/Mehndi-Tips-2-768x320.jpg 768w, https:\/\/www.blogshog.com\/wp-content\/uploads\/2019\/04\/Mehndi-Tips-2-175x73.jpg 175w, https:\/\/www.blogshog.com\/wp-content\/uploads\/2019\/04\/Mehndi-Tips-2-450x188.jpg 450w, https:\/\/www.blogshog.com\/wp-content\/uploads\/2019\/04\/Mehndi-Tips-2-1170x488.jpg 1170w, https:\/\/www.blogshog.com\/wp-content\/uploads\/2019\/04\/Mehndi-Tips-2.jpg 1536w\" sizes=\"auto, (max-width: 770px) 100vw, 770px\" \/><\/p>\n<h2>5 Mehndi Tips for Aftercare:<\/h2>\n<h3>1.
